I've admired those shrunken vintage little girl type dresses. I pulled a "Scarlett O'Hara" and turned a $2.99 thrifted curtain panel into my 24k dinner dress. Husband liked the price!

Pattern Sizing: I made this the same size as my rayon challis maxi-dress but next time, I will go up a size for a non-stretch fabric. The challis had just a little stretch but the shantung had none. I wouldn't be able to blow dry my hair in this dress since it is too fitted in the shoulders/upper chest/arm holes. I was worried this might tear at the underarm so I added stay tape to the side seams and sleeve attachment areas.

Did it look like the photo/drawing on the pattern envelope once you were done sewing with it? No, because I used it as a base pattern.

Were the instructions easy to follow? Made this before so I didn't use them.

I used Butterick 5711 for the collar. I did not understand the instructions and had to re-do the collar multiple times. I ended up adding a lining to sandwich the collar which took care of the weird pieces hanging out in the first draft. I couldn't really get the collar to look smoothly rounded in front. I have some yucky jagged parts and couldn't figure out how to fix it. Help! I could iron it up a little to hide the lining inside on the sides and back of the collar but not for center front so the lining pokes out. Ugh. I need a class on collars. If pressed it up, it looks wrong.

What did you particularly like or dislike about the pattern? This is a great bodice base pattern for all those vintage dress patterns I have. I love that it was easy to fit the first time and now I can reuse it for so many different looks! It's definitely pulling it's weight in the stash.

Fabric Used: Faux silk shantung dupioni. It frayed but it was wonderful to work with since it molded and behaved a lot like real silk. Opaque but lightweight and sturdy. I can throw it in the washing machine and my leaky iron didn't even phase it!

Pattern alterations or any design changes you made:
1. The sleeve and bodice is from this pattern. I chopped the bodice off 1" below the Waistline marking.
2. The skirt is just a gathered rectangle. I wanted a very full skirt which looked good on my duct tape dummy but badly accentuated my apple waist. Now I know! I reduced by 20" and ironed down the gathers to flatten it. Concentrated gathers at sides and not directly over tum.
3. To raise the neckline, I overlaid Butterick 5711 over my bodice pattern and traced it. The collar comes from 5711 too.
4. I moved the zip to the center back. The side zip on my maxi-dress irritates my underarm at zipper top.

Would you sew it again? Would you recommend it to others? The pattern - without a doubt! This exact style? Maybe not because it makes me look short and square - or maybe it's just the camera angle. Even so, I'm very happy to have experimented with a not-usually-me look and silhouette.
